What it is, How it works

Hair testing is recognized as a potent method for identifying drug and alcohol consumption. Over time, hair embeds biomarkers in its strands, offering a historical record of substance use. When extracted from the scalp, hair has a detection period of up to three months for drugs and alcohol. It's easy to collect, resistant to tampering, and convenient for shipping.

Gathering a 1.5-inch snippet of approximately 200 hair strands (comparable to a #2 pencil) from the scalp provides 100mg, which is the optimal sample for both screening and verification. For EtG, additional tests, or those over 10 panels, 150mg of the specimen is suggested. We suggest using a jeweler’s scale to measure the specimen. If scalp hair is unavailable, a comparable amount of body hair can be collected. "Head hair" references only scalp hair. "Body hair" includes all other types (such as facial or axillary hair).

Process Overview

The lab process for drug testing comprises four principal steps: Accessioning, Screening, Extraction, and Confirmation.

Accessioning includes the initial handling of a specimen within a laboratory's system. This phase ensures the sample was correctly sealed and dispatched, assigns a unique LAN (Laboratory Accessioning Number), and completes any data entry not covered by an electronic custody system.

Screening is a rapid check for the presence of drugs. It is a cost-effective way to exclude drug use for most samples; however, positive screenings must be confirmed for court admissibility. Presumptive positives in Screening necessitate a secondary confirmation.

If a specimen tests presumptively positive during Screening, additional hair is extracted and readied for Extraction. At this stage, substances are extracted from hair at lower concentrations than other substances like urine or saliva, making hair drug screening one of the most challenging methodologies.

Confirmation of any positive screening outcome is performed using GC/MS, GC/MS/MS, or LC/MS/MS. Presumptive positives undergo washing before confirmation if needed. The complete lab process from Accessioning to Confirmation is examined under the CAP (College of American Pathologists) Hair designation and accreditation to ISO / IEC 17025 standards.

Advantages of hair drug testing:

  • Extended detection period: Hair drug tests can identify drug use for up to 90 days, unlike urine tests, which have a shorter detection timeframe.
  • Challenging to falsify: It is notably difficult to deceive a hair drug test, ensuring more precise results.
  • Historical pattern recognition: It can chart a drug use pattern over time, not just recent usage.

Limitations:

  • Cannot identify recent usage: Drugs need about 5-7 days to be detectable in hair.
  • Expense: Hair drug tests generally cost more than other methods.
  • Result variability: Factors such as hair color and individual growth differences can modify drug metabolite concentration in hair.

Note: Although often called "hair follicle tests", the analysis is conducted on the hair strand rather than the follicle beneath the scalp.

What's New In Hair Follicle Drug Testing according to the Hair Drug Testing Experts

With its multidisciplinary nature, hair testing brings together researchers, scientists, and experts from various domains to develop innovative techniques, explore new methodologies, and address emerging concerns, responding to the ever-evolving challenges of drug abuse, therapeutic drug monitoring, and environmental exposures to pollutants.

The joint meeting of the Society of Hair Testing (SoHT) and the Italian Group of Forensic Toxicologists (GTFI) was organized in Verona, June 8–10, 2022, and hosted by the Legal Medicine team of the Verona University Hospital, directed by Franco Tagliaro together with Federica Bortolotti and Rossella Gottardo.

It served as a prominent platform for knowledge exchange and collaboration, facilitating groundbreaking advancements in hair testing and analysis. In this special issue of Drug Testing and Analysis, we aim to showcase the remarkable manuscripts presented at this significant event, shedding light on the latest research and highlighting the future directions in this field.

Novel Analytical Techniques: The Verona meeting witnessed the unveiling of cutting-edge analytical techniques, offering enhanced sensitivity, selectivity, and accuracy for drug testing. Remarkable advancements in sample preparation, detection, and identification of drug compounds have been presented. The manuscripts in this section presented novel approaches, such as multianalyte methods and on-line preparation which can enable rapid analysis and improve thorough forensic investigations.

Biomarkers and Pharmacokinetics: The identification and validation of reliable biomarkers and pharmacokinetic studies are fundamental aspects of drug testing and analysis. The impact of hair treatments on the oxidation/decomposition of drugs in hair was also explored, as the long-term fate of drugs incorporated in the keratin matrix. Furthermore, the SoHT meeting in Verona featured research on the identification and quantification of alcohol abuse biomarkers, their stability, and their correlation with exposure and other biomarkers.

Forensic Applications and Interpretation: One of the vital objectives of hair testing is its application in forensic investigations and legal proceedings. The SoHT meeting in Verona emphasized the significance of rigorous interpretation of analytical results and the need for standardized protocols. Manuscripts in this section present advancements in forensic toxicology, and have explored the challenges posed by emerging designer drugs and strategies to combat their proliferation. The pitfalls encountered when the exogenous/endogenous nature of a substance is questioned were presented and discussed. The special issue presents also manuscripts that delve into the ethical implications of drug testing in drug facilitated sexual assaults.

Clinical Applications of hair testing are witnessed by the insight on environmental tobacco smoke exposure, assessed by hair analysis in a population of students and the study of in utero-exposure to drugs of abuse through neonatal hair analysis. Exposure to drugs was also important in cases of child abuse/neglect, when the clinical purpose of hair testing merge with its forensic applications.

The legal framework surrounding hair testing and the achievement of guidelines to ensure fairness, accuracy, and confidentiality in drug testing practices have also been discussed,and the SoHT consensus on general hair testing and testing for drugs of abuse was presented at the meeting and published as a Letter to the Editor.

Frequently Asked Questions

A hair follicle drug test analyzes a small sample of hair to detect a history of drug use over time. Because drug metabolites are incorporated into hair as it grows, this method can show patterns of use instead of just recent exposure. It is frequently used for legal and court requirements, long-term monitoring, and high-trust workforce screening.
Standard hair drug testing typically reflects drug use over approximately a 90-day period, based on the length of hair collected at the time of testing. Longer hair can sometimes reflect a longer time frame, and extremely short hair can reduce that window.
Hair drug testing commonly screens for marijuana/THC, cocaine, opiates/opioids, amphetamines/methamphetamines, and PCP. In many cases, additional expanded panels may be requested to include other substances.
Yes. If the donor's head hair is too short or unavailable, body hair may be collected as an alternative. The collector will document the source of the sample. This allows testing even for individuals with recently cut or shaved head hair.
